Pop superstar Ariana Grande is officially stepping into a brand-new musical era. The singer and actress has confirmed that her much awaited eighth studio album, 'Petal,' will be released on 31st July, 2026. When Grande finally unveiled the album title, release date, and cover art after months of teasing fans with studio shots and mysterious social media messages, fans went into online celebration mode. 

Following the enormous success of her 2024 album 'Eternal Sunshine' and her recent acting endeavours, including as the wildly successful 'Wicked' film franchise, the news represents her significant musical comeback. 

A New Musical Era Begins With 'Petal'

Ariana Grande and longtime collaborator Ilya Salmanzadeh, also known as ILYA, who previously collaborated with her on songs including 'Problem' and 'God Is a Woman,' are reportedly going to executive produce and co-write 'Petal.' Grande has described the album as "something that is full of life and growing through the cracks of something cold and hard and challenging," hinting that the project will focus on themes of resilience, healing, emotional growth, and transformation.

In contrast to her earlier periods, Grande's album artwork, a close-up black-and-white picture of herself grinning with her hair flowing organically, likewise suggests a gentler and more intimate artistic direction. 

Fans began speculating about a potential album announcement after the singer began teasing new music earlier this month by sharing behind-the-scenes studio pictures on Instagram. According to reports, 'Petal' will have about 12 tracks and maintain the introspective sound that fans found appealing on 'Eternal Sunshine.' 

According to industry insiders, the record might combine more straightforward songwriting with beautiful pop tunes, giving Grande a chance to show off her emotive narrative and vocal range. The project will reportedly release through Republic Records and her own imprint label, BabyDoll Music.

How 'Eternal Sunshine' Set the Stage for Ariana's Comeback

Grande's previous album, 'Eternal Sunshine,' released in March 2024 and became one of the biggest pop albums of the year. The album debuted at No. 1 on the Billboard 200 chart and produced successful tracks including 'Yes, And?' and 'We Can't Be Friends (Wait for Your Love).' The album was hailed by critics as one of the best records of her career due to its honesty, vulnerability, and well-executed production.

Eternal Sunshine's success also signalled a significant turning point in Grande's career and personal life as she juggled acting obligations, music, and public scrutiny of her personal life.

Since then, Ariana Grande has devoted a large portion of her time to acting, particularly in the 'Wicked' movies where she co-starred with Cynthia Erivo as Glinda. Her performance received praise from both critics and audiences, helping her expand beyond pop music into mainstream Hollywood once again. Nevertheless, fans persisted in anticipating her full musical comeback, which 'Petal' now formally symbolizes, despite her triumph on screen.

The singer is also getting ready for her first significant tour since 2019, which starts in June and is anticipated to feature songs from both her new album and 'Eternal Sunshine.'
